Tiroler Passionsspiele

Tiroler Passionsspiele, collective designation of a group of twelve passion plays which are all based on an original of the early 15th c. Written between 1480 and 1500, they are designed for performance on Maundy Thursday, Good Friday, and Easter Day. The first section comprises the story of the Passion up to Christ's appearance before Pilate, the second the Crucifixion, and the third the Resurrection. The best-known version is known as the Sterzinger Spiele.
